July is the most popular time to visit Milnthorpe, as the summer months from July to September attract numerous holidaymakers seeking to enjoy the beautiful Lake District and its surrounding countryside. This vibrant period is ideal for those who relish outdoor activities, with opportunities for walking, cycling, and exploring the charming local markets. The warm weather, often reaching highs of around 20 to 25 degrees Celsius, makes it superb for al fresco dining and enjoying the scenic views.During this peak season, you'll find a lively option with plenty of events and activities happening in the area, which adds to the overall enjoyment of your stay. The picturesque village offers a great base for exploring nearby attractions, ensuring that you can easily access both relaxation and adventure.If you're looking for a more budget-friendly option, consider planning your visit in December. Although it's considered low season, Milnthorpe transforms into a charming winter wonderland, superb for those seeking a quieter retreat. The festive decorations add a magical touch to the village, and you can enjoy peaceful walks in the crisp winter air while indulging in cosy local pubs.Ultimately, your choice of when to visit Milnthorpe will depend on your preference for a bustling summer holiday or a tranquil winter escape.
